Ukraine’s president vadir zalinski was in Lisbon and Brussels today on his tour of European States aimed at boosting support for the war effort against Russia the good news for Ukraine is that he was able to make the trip at all this is a visit forced to take place later than planned because of Russian offensives in Ukraine which have left Defenders seeding territory among other reasons because it has been running short of weapons that’s what this visit is meant to change at least to some degree seninsky visited a Belgian military Airbase today the government in Brussels has agreed to provide 30 us made F-16 fighter jets over the next four years the Belgian government has also pledged 1 billion euros in military aid and that matches a pledge by the Spanish government made on Monday here’s zinsky speaking in Brussels today right now when Russia is trying to expand and prolong the war we need more concrete steps to bring peace closer first of all we have a clear commitment to the supply of combat aircraft to Ukraine thank you for this decision the agreement we have with Belgium is for the supply of 30 F-16 aircraft our task is to make sure that we can start using the first f-16s in Ukraine this year and make our position stronger Terry Schultz joins us now from Brussels Terry Ukraine has been asking for f-16s for a really long time now how beneficial is this contribution now more than two years into the war and spaced out over four years that’s right Nicole this was one of those Advanced weapons in fact that president zilinski was told he would never get so in that sense it’s still a success even more than two years into the war but in that time of course Russia has made a lot of advances a lot of ukrainians have been killed and Military analysts have always said the F-16 doesn’t solve everything yes it gives Ukraine a more powerful Air Force it can help them contest the airspace over Ukraine but here’s another uh another hangup that comes with this contribution by the belgians they’ve been said that they say that it can only be used in Ukrainian territory so there won’t be any uh use of these f-16s going into Russia to try to destroy assets on that side of the Border president zalinski uh over these past couple of days has signed security agreements with Belgium with Spain and most recently with Portugal individually that is wouldn’t it be far more beneficial and efficient maybe to just negotiate with the entire EU with the entire block well that would make sense of course if all 27 countries would agree to support Ukraine to the extent that these uh bilateral agreements have done for example the Belgian one is 10 years and it gives Ukraine increasing Military Support financial support training exercises things like this but in the EU that would mean that all 27 have to come to the same decision and uh once again as we’ve seen so many times in the past when it comes to Ukraine Hungary has refused to support allowing the European Union to even use some money that’s already been earmarked for Ukraine it says it will not allow more weapons to be shipped to Ukraine and that anybody who wants to help Ukraine simply wants War over Peace So Hungary is really a sticking point in the EU acting as a whole now I should point out that should Ukraine become a member which is of course what it wants to do and what the EU has promised it there will be some security guarantees uh that go along with that but certainly there’s no way that they can get a blanket guarantee from the EU as things stand now there was in Brussels today a meeting of EU defense ministers was there any signal that Hungary might be willing to lift its blockade on Ukrainian assistance on the contrary actually I asked ministers coming out of the meeting if there had been any sign of this and they basically had to say no there are some side initiatives like a proposal Poland has made uh for a new border initiative that Hungary may be willing to support kind of Peace meal but on these big budget matters they didn’t show any sign of relenting yet and that’s really disappointing for Ukraine and disappointing for all the EU countries who really want to increase their support for that country you mentioned it there there are countries that want to increase their support and they are finding ways to help Ukraine without the need for unanimous decisions one of those countries or one of those is a cckl initiative aimed at sourcing artillery shells from all over the world we’ll be right back with you Terry but first here’s Czech prime minister Peter fella in prag today cha continues to develop the ammunition initiative in coordination with International Partners 15 EU and NATO countries already contributed over 1.6 billion EUR our efforts will soon improve Ukraine’s defense as I promised the first t of, 55 mimet ammunition will be delivered in June Ukraine can expect the first shipment within the next days that should be music to zelinsky’s ears Terry what can you tell us about this initiative that’s right Nicole as we’ve been speaking about so many times ammunition is really one of the the items that you know is is meaning life or death for Ukrainian soldiers some of the Retreats that we’ve had to see Ukrainian troops make have been because they R have been running out of ammunition so this check initiative which only became public in February even though it had been underway since before the War Began has really been a bright spot and it’s really shown how a relatively small country like czechia can make a big difference when it wants to let me show you how that was done shell hunger that’s what it’s called when troops lack ammunition but Ukrainian soldiers are already suffering shell starvation a factor in recent Retreats they’ve been forced to make the ukrainians are not running out of Courage they are running out of ammunition a pledge made last year by the European Union to provide Ukraine a million rounds of ammunition by this March only managed to send half that amount by the self-imposed deadline meanwhile however another plan was gathering steam far from Brussels and the headlines underwe even before moscow’s full-scale invasion in February 2022 the so-called Czech initiative had been quietly arranging weapons deliveries to Ukraine that had been purchased on the global glob Market we were gathering uh different types of weapons on a large Excel sheet and we were preparing for the possibility that somebody would actually buy it from the list and we would be able to deliver it to Ukraine ASP the program’s coordinator Thomas ketne says their focus turned to ammunition when European production didn’t scale up as quickly as hoped we just came in we said Okay so this wasn’t able to to be done by by the EU institutions or the plan um so so let’s try this the robust Czech weapons industry identified ammunition stockpiles all over the world some in countries that would not sell directly to Ukraine for political reasons David Hots is CEO of STV one of the Czech manufacturers helping facilitate the purchases through Prague we as a company as well as other other companies within the Cher Valley we have large uh network of uh suppliers and producers around the world uh so we just activate our contacts and uh make things happen Denmark and the Netherlands were the first other countries to invest in the Czech plan while it was under the radar the Czech government went public with it earlier this year we can already buy approximately 500,000 rounds of large caliber ammunition Czech citizens have raised 70 million euros for the program through crowdfunding and even next door in Slovakia where the government cut off support for Ukraine a similar effort collected 4 million euros now at least 20 governments have signed on to the initiative with Germany spending the most Thomas Kopi says while his country is proud of this help for Ukraine the real goal would be to see it get too big to be handled in Prague we will gladly hand over the system of how we do things I mean we will be happy uh of this not being labeled the check initiative anymore the first deliveries should reach Ukraine next month and Czech officials believe well over a million rounds can be sourced this way over the next year if ke’s allies are serious about preventing a shell famine on the front line and our correspondent Terry Schulz who could be seen in that report doing some heavy lifting is still with us Terry this is a remarkable initiative and as we heard from the cck Prime Minister earlier the first shells are set to arrive within days so has this initiative been able to move more quickly because it wasn’t dragged down by EU bureaucracy that’s certainly one of the reasons and the checks you know they didn’t ask anybody what they thought they didn’t wait around to get uh a lot of other countries in support when they started this initiative they just started calling around the Czech uh weapons manufacturers to people they knew to companies they knew and they said hey have you got any shells lying around that we could perhaps buy and you know it was just a very practical effort so uh the prime minister fial is very justifiably proud of it uh they were able to do this basically starting on their own and then other countries joined in quite quickly and wanted to buy these items because they saw that Ukraine needed them so badly and they did not have to wait around for consensus so yeah it was a lot easier for the checks to move and it is a really strong Coalition they’ve put together how important do you think are these multilateral efforts now and maybe in the future given the Hungarian uh blocking of EU action absolutely the the absolute you know standstill on some of the EU Aid uh makes clear how important this creative approach to to sourcing uh ammunition and and other items for Ukraine is and in fact they may be talking about the EU partners that are involved in this initiative but there are lots of countries who don’t want to be named who are both buying uh supplies for Ukraine and selling them for Ukraine they don’t want to be seen shipping anything directly to Ukraine and that’s why the cchs are serving sort of as a middleman and they’ve been able to get around a lot of both the uh sort of political problems other countries might have in supporting the program but also getting around the protectionism that you see in the EU weapons industry and and trying to only sell uh things that they produce themselves yeah the EU talking about producing it themselves they pledge to boost their ability to manufacture shells how is that going well they absolutely have boosted their ability and some companies have increased their output by four times there is still a big problem Nicole in getting the orders in now the manufacturers have have really scaled up and say we could produce a lot more but governments still aren’t buying them so there was this initiative to get Ukraine 1 million rounds of 155 millimeter ammunition by March and they didn’t make that deadline the EU says they will ship that many rounds uh by the end of the year and they’re saying with this check initiative coming from the EU that’s going to be an even greater number but they weren’t able to move as quickly as as they had
